**Q: Why did my request get a 429 from the Tollgate gateway?**

Tollgate enforces per-service token buckets: 200 requests/minute default, bursts up to 50. Limits are keyed on the calling service identity, not IP. If you're reviewing code that retries on 429, check it honors the Retry-After header and backs off exponentially — hammering the gateway triggers a temporary ban. Custom limits require a quota entry in the gateway config repo, approved by the platform team. For quota increases or disputes, email the gateway owners at the address below.

escalation mailbox, fahaf-bajep: druael@lumiccorp.internal

Subject: DR drill — ChalkSlot timetable solver

Team,

Drill is Thursday 09:00. We simulate total loss of the ChalkSlot scheduling cluster and restore from the Norhaven cold site. Security reviewer observes restore only; no interference. Scope: solver state, term constraints, room maps. Out of scope: student records. Restore operator will need the cold-site recovery passphrase to unseal the backup volume. It is recorded directly below this line.

unlock words, fawig-bagef: olidor-holir-istox-holath-tamys-quenion-giliel

Ticket #2907 — Signature check fails on report builder export

Support: customers exporting from the Tallyvane report builder see a signature verification error after the sorting-stability patch. The patch changed row ordering in grouped exports, which altered the serialized payload, so exports signed before the patch now fail verification against cached manifests. Advise customers to regenerate reports; old exports cannot be re-verified. Fresh exports are signed with the key below.

signing key of fadug-haweg = bky19_x2JJNa4RuE34mQa9TgK